12 Most Useful Knowledge Management Tools for Your Business
When it comes to pricing, Helpjuice is one of the most expensive options on our list. They offer a free 14-day trial of the software. If you end up liking it, you’ll have to pay between $120 for a maximum of four users and $499 for unlimited users.
Source: www.archbee.com

  • Software Recommendations for RFPs & Quotes?
    When we initially researched, we did them independently. For RFP software, we wanted something to help with tracking, analyzing, generating proposals, AI answer suggestion/knowledge base, assigning related tasks etc. Avnio & RFPIO made our shortlist. For Quote software, we wanted something shiny, to make closing faster and easier to understand. Qwilr and PandaDocs were rated pretty high. Source: about 3 years ago
